Formula Used

The calculator uses FedEx's published rate tables to estimate shipping costs. The exact formula varies based on:

  • Package dimensions and weight
  • Origin and destination ZIP codes
  • Selected service type
  • Current FedEx rate structure

Estimated Shipping Cost = Base Rate + Dimensional Weight Surcharge + Fuel Surcharge + Other Applicable Fees

For precise calculations, FedEx uses a combination of actual weight and dimensional weight, with the higher value determining the chargeable weight.

Frequently Asked Questions

How accurate are the FedEx shipping rate calculations?
The calculator provides estimates based on FedEx's published rates. For exact pricing, you should use FedEx's official rate calculator or request a quote directly from FedEx.
Does this calculator include all possible FedEx services?
Yes, the calculator includes all major FedEx domestic services: Ground, Home Delivery, Express Saver, 2Day, Standard Overnight, Priority Overnight, and First Overnight.
Are there any hidden fees not included in the calculation?
Some fees like residential delivery charges, insurance, or special handling may not be included in the estimate. For precise pricing, contact FedEx directly.
How often are the rates updated?
The calculator uses the most current rate information available. However, rates can change, so it's always best to verify with FedEx before shipping.
